All our ISP's are legally required to send out warning should they get any notices from the Feds or DMCA, they required to log assigned IP addresses for up to 5 years. With a torrent, your IP is open, unless you are using a VPN. They do a simple IP Lookup, find the ISP, send them a notice who then passes it along to you.

They can also, with some extra legal mambo, get a court order to the ISP to hand over your account details, aka Name, ID, Phone, Address.

looking for an app that will let me use my samsung as a modem when plugged into my pc. My old HTC desire used to do this natively

Connect with USB cable, go to Settings -> More Settings -> Tethering and Portable Hotspot -> USB Tethering (you must have USB cable connected to enable this option).

Also check the settings option for Portable WiFi hotspot, then you should be able to connect wirelessly to your PC - providing that it has WiFi capability.
